Strategies for operationalizing data contracts to align producer guarantees with consumer expectations and checks.
This evergreen guide outlines practical approaches for turning data contracts into living, measurable agreements that bridge producer assurances with consumer needs, ensuring clarity, governance, and verifiable compliance across data pipelines.
July 27, 2025
Facebook X Reddit
Data contracts serve as a foundational instrument for modern data ecosystems, articulating the expectations that producers offer and the guarantees that consumers rely upon. In practice, these contracts define data schemas, quality thresholds, lineage disclosures, and timeliness criteria. The challenge lies not in drafting ideal language but in embedding contracts into the day-to-day operations of data teams. To begin, teams should formalize contract metadata, including owners, versioning, and escalation paths. Then they can map data products to consumer personas, aligning service level expectations with observable metrics. Finally, contracts must be treated as living documents, updated whenever sources, transformations, or business needs shift.
A successful contract strategy begins with precise, testable promises rather than abstract ideals. Producers should specify metrics such as completeness, accuracy, and freshness, along with acceptable tolerances. Consumers benefit from explicit guarantees about availability, latency, and socialized impact of outages. The practical implementation involves instrumenting data pipelines with automated checks that evaluate these promises in real time. When a metric deviates, automated alerts prompt remediation actions and transparent notifications to affected stakeholders. Favor contracts that are versioned and auditable, so teams can trace changes back to business objectives. By tying incentives to measurable outcomes, organizations reduce ambiguity while promoting accountability across roles.
Build governance, lineage, and ownership into the contract framework.
Operationalizing data contracts requires a structured lifecycle that spans creation, testing, deployment, monitoring, and renewal. At creation, teams document the contract’s scope, data sources, and expected transformation behavior. During testing, synthetic data and controlled experiments probe edge cases, ensuring that the contract holds under realistic workloads. Deployment involves embedding checks into CI/CD pipelines so that violations are detected before production delivery. Monitoring continuously evaluates contract adherence, correlating failures with root causes such as schema drift or latency spikes. Renewal processes compel periodic reviews, allowing stakeholders to renegotiate thresholds in light of evolving business requirements. This lifecycle fosters discipline and continuous alignment.
ADVERTISEMENT
ADVERTISEMENT
Governance plays a central role in ensuring that data contracts remain credible as environments evolve. A governance model assigns clear ownership for each contract, often separating producer and consumer viewpoints to avoid bias. Data catalogs should capture contract metadata, lineage, and responsible parties, enabling quick discovery and impact assessment. Change management practices are essential: every modification to a contract triggers a review, rationale, and testing plan. Compliance channels ensure that audits can verify adherence to agreed terms, while risk assessments highlight potential exposure if a contract is violated. Together, governance and contracts reduce ambiguity, enabling teams to act with confidence when data quality concerns emerge.
Turn contract metrics into observable, actionable signals for teams.
Another critical dimension is the alignment of contracts with consumer expectations through user-centric design. Prospective consumers articulate use cases, performance needs, and tolerance for errors, which informs the contract’s thresholds and failure modes. Producers benefit from design patterns that explicitly handle partial data, late arrivals, and data quality regressions. By codifying these scenarios, teams create graceful degradation paths that preserve value even when pipes experience stress. Documentation should include practical examples, dashboards, and runbooks so users can interpret metrics and respond effectively. The result is a contract that feels tangible to both parties, reducing friction in daily analytics workflows.
ADVERTISEMENT
ADVERTISEMENT
Instrumentation is the bridge between contract theory and operational reality. Teams should deploy dashboards that visualize contract health, with color-coded statuses that flag when any guarantee approaches its limit. Automated tests run on a cadence aligned with business cycles, and failures trigger automatic root-cause analyses. It is important to distinguish between transient blips and persistent drift, enabling appropriate responses such as auto-scaling, source reconfiguration, or renegotiation of terms. The goal is to make contract satisfaction observable and actionable, so analysts and engineers can act decisively. By designing clear, actionable telemetry, organizations avoid ambiguous interpretations of data quality.
Define escalation, remediation, and post-incident review practices.
A practical approach to consumer-driven expectations is to implement service-level agreements at the data product level. Rather than negotiating at the data table level, teams can articulate SLAs that reflect the end-to-end experience, including ingestion, processing, and delivery to downstream systems. These agreements should be granular yet resilient, accommodating different data types and usage patterns. For example, streaming data may require lower latency guarantees, while batch workloads might emphasize completeness within a daily window. Establishing SLAs aligned to real user journeys creates a cohesive standard that respects both velocity and quality, guiding prioritization during incidents and capacity planning.
In parallel, producers and consumers should agree on escalation and remediation processes. When a contract breach occurs, predefined runbooks outline the steps for containment, investigation, and remediation, along with notification criteria. Escalation paths should specify who is informed, when, and how issues are resolved, minimizing ambiguity during disruptions. Regular post-incident reviews help refine contracts and improve future resilience. By institutionalizing these procedures, organizations shorten mean time to detection and mean time to recovery, transforming reactive responses into proactive improvements. The discipline of well-defined escalation enhances trust and predictability across the data supply chain.
ADVERTISEMENT
ADVERTISEMENT
Leverage tooling and versioning to scale governance and agility together.
Privacy, security, and regulatory considerations must be woven into data contracts from the outset. Contracts should articulate data access controls, encryption standards, and retention policies, with explicit alignment to applicable laws. Data minimization principles can be codified as automatic checks that prevent unnecessary data exposure, while audit trails document who accessed what data, when, and why. Embedding privacy-by-design within contracts reduces risk and supports responsible analytics. As regulations evolve, contract terms should be adaptable, with governance processes ensuring timely updates that preserve both compliance and analytics value. A robust privacy posture strengthens confidence among stakeholders and customers alike.
The tooling landscape supports scalable contractization through metamodels and automation. By adopting a contract-aware data framework, teams can generate machine-readable specifications that feed validation engines and policy enforcers. This approach reduces manual translation effort and ensures consistency across environments. Versioned contracts enable safe experimentation, as changes can be rolled back if unintended consequences arise. The integration with data catalogs, lineage, and metadata stores creates a unified visibility layer. As a result, organizations can scale governance without sacrificing agility, maintaining a clear contract narrative across the enterprise.
A mature operational contract program includes continuous improvement mechanisms. Feedback loops from consumers highlight gaps between expectations and delivered outcomes, informing iterative refinements. Regular surveys, user interviews, and observed usage patterns help prioritize enhancements. At the same time, producers should monitor process health—how well pipelines adhere to governance, how quickly issues are resolved, and how changes impact downstream consumers. This dual perspective ensures that both sides experience measurable benefits. Over time, contract-informed practices become part of the organizational culture, embedding accountability and shared responsibility into everyday decision making.
Finally, education and cultural alignment are essential to the longevity of data contracts. Teams benefit from training that demystifies contract terms, metrics, and tooling, making the concepts accessible to non-technical stakeholders. Leadership sponsorship reinforces the importance of contracts as strategic assets, not mere compliance artifacts. Case studies illustrate successful outcomes, while ongoing communities of practice encourage knowledge sharing and innovation. When everyone understands the value of contracts and their role in a data-driven organization, adherence becomes natural, and contracts drive better decisions, clearer expectations, and enduring trust across the data ecosystem.
Related Articles
This evergreen guide explains robust access controls, privacy-preserving practices, governance mechanisms, and practical workflows that teams can deploy to protect sensitive production test data without hindering innovation.
July 18, 2025
A practical guide to designing rigorous quality gates for data products, detailing criteria, governance, automation, and continuous improvement to protect production datasets and preserve trust.
July 21, 2025
In modern data warehouses, engineers balance performance and storage by designing materialized aggregates that serve multiple reporting granularities, employing thoughtful strategies that minimize redundancy while preserving query responsiveness and analytical flexibility.
July 26, 2025
This piece explores robust sampling strategies designed to retain core statistical characteristics, enabling reliable exploratory analyses and dependable modeling outcomes across diverse datasets and evolving analytic goals.
August 11, 2025
As organizations evolve, deprecation notifications can guide users toward safer, more efficient migrations by offering proactive, automated recommendations and clear timelines that reduce disruption and preserve data integrity across systems.
August 08, 2025
Creating an accessible data literacy program requires clarity, governance, inclusive teaching methods, hands-on practice, and measurable outcomes that align with responsible data usage in warehouse environments.
August 05, 2025
Effective dataset discoverability hinges on rich metadata, practical sample queries, and clear usage examples embedded in a centralized catalog that supports search, provenance, and governance across diverse analytics teams.
July 31, 2025
Achieving reliable service levels for demanding analytics requires deliberate workload isolation, precise resource guards, and proactive monitoring that align with business priorities and evolving data patterns.
August 11, 2025
Crafting durable, data-aware compaction policies improves warehouse scans by reducing fragmentation, preserving hot data paths, and aligning storage with query workloads, all while maintaining predictable performance and manageable maintenance overhead.
July 30, 2025
Clear, durable documentation of transformation rules anchors trust, explains analytics evolution, and sustains reproducibility across teams, platforms, and project lifecycles.
July 15, 2025
A practical, evergreen guide detailing actionable cross-functional change management strategies essential for smoothly migrating large data warehouses, aligning stakeholders, governance, and technology teams to sustain long-term data excellence.
July 16, 2025
In data engineering, achieving consistent metric computations across both real-time streaming and batch processes demands disciplined governance, rigorous reconciliation, and thoughtful architecture. This evergreen guide outlines proven strategies, practical patterns, and governance practices to minimize drift, align definitions, and sustain confidence in organizational reporting over time.
July 15, 2025
Designing robust ETL pipelines demands explicit idempotency controls; this guide examines practical patterns, architectures, and governance practices that prevent duplicate processing while maintaining data accuracy, completeness, and auditable traceability across retries.
July 31, 2025
A practical, evergreen guide on designing durable schemas that accommodate evolving data needs while preserving compatibility, reducing maintenance, and embracing modern analytics without sacrificing reliability or clarity for stakeholders.
July 18, 2025
A practical guide to creating affordable data retention tiers that seamlessly transition infrequently accessed information to colder storage while maintaining reliable, traceable data retrieval pathways for analytics and compliance needs.
July 30, 2025
Efficient monitoring and troubleshooting of a data warehouse require a layered approach that identifies slow queries, allocates resources wisely, and continually tunes performance through visible metrics, systematic diagnosis, and proactive optimization strategies.
August 04, 2025
A practical, evergreen guide to weaving observability tools into data pipelines, enabling proactive detection of data quality issues, freshness gaps, schema drift, and operational risk across complex data ecosystems.
July 16, 2025
Designing a modular data pipeline enables seamless integration of varied source systems, enabling plug-and-play connectors, scalable transformations, and resilient data delivery while maintaining governance, quality, and adaptability across evolving business needs.
July 31, 2025
A practical, evergreen guide to selecting the right mix of normalization and denormalization strategies. It explores tradeoffs, patterns, and governance practices that keep data systems scalable, fast, and cost-efficient while supporting reliable analytics at scale.
July 24, 2025
This evergreen guide explores robust cross-environment test harness strategies, detailing practical approaches, architectural patterns, data sampling methods, and governance considerations to ensure accurate transformation validation across varied analytic environments.
July 29, 2025